Major Food Group is hiring a Purchasing & Commodities Manager to join our corporate team!

The Purchasing & Commodities Manager is a key member of Major Food Group's

Purchasing Team. Reporting to the Director of Purchasing, this role leads commodity pricing

strategy, RFP development and execution, and vendor contract negotiations to drive cost

optimization across all food and beverage categories. The role collaborates with chef and

management teams to align procurement activities with culinary standards while delivering

measurable financial results through strategic sourcing, market analysis, and competitive

bidding processes.

RESPONSIBILITIES:

n

n

  • Lead end-to-end RFP processes for all food and controllable categories, including:n

n

  • Bid solicitation, scoring, and award decisions n
  • Blind tastings with culinary to objectively evaluate product quality and data driven vendor selection n
  • Contract terms, pricing structures, and volume commitments n
  • Multi-unit pricing alignment and consolidated purchasing opportunities n
  • Rebate structures, GPO agreements, and long-term supply contracts n
  • Track and analyze commodity market pricing trends (protein, produce, dairy, dry goods) to inform purchasing decisions and flag cost exposure n

n n

  • Manage sourcing initiatives with a focus on cost savings and avoidance; identify and quantify savings opportunities through competitive bidding, substitutions, and contract renegotiations n
  • Manage supplier relationships across all categories, including regular performance reviews, issue resolution, and ongoing development of the approved vendor network n
  • Generate periodic commodity market updates and weekly operational food cost reports including but not limited to: tariffs, weather events, and currency fluctuations n
  • Train culinary teams on inventory management system and receiving practices as it pertains to day-to-day operations n
  • Maintain a vendor masterlist for all suppliers n
  • Ensures compliance with all brand established systems and procedures n
  • Spend time within businesses for onsite training and support n
  • Manage inventory systems which allow for on-demand insights to support operational decision-making that will increase profitability n

Major Food Group (MFG) is a New York based restaurant and hospitality company founded by Mario Carbone, Rich Torrisi, and Jeff Zalaznick. The founders all exhibit a wealth of knowledge in the food, hospitality, and business sectors.

nn

Major Food Group is committed to creating restaurants that are inspired by New York and its rich culinary history.

nn

We aim to bring each location we operate to life in a way that is respectful of the past, exciting for the present and sustainable for the future. We do this through the concepts that we create, the food that we cook and the experience that we provide for our customers.
